Bullfrog AI Holdings, Inc. operates as a digital biopharmaceutical entity, utilizing its proprietary bfLEAP artificial intelligence and machine learning platform to analyze preclinical and clinical data. The company holds licensing agreements for therapeutic candidates, focusing on areas like hepatocellular carcinoma, obesity, and non-alcoholic fatty liver disease, aiming to advance drug discovery and development.

What Does BFRG Do?
Bullfrog AI Holdings, Inc., established in 2017 and headquartered in Gaithersburg, Maryland, functions as a digital biopharmaceutical company dedicated to transforming drug discovery and development through advanced art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) technologies. The company's core offering is bfLEAP, a proprietary AI/ML platform engineered for the sophisticated analysis of complex preclinical and clinical data sets within the medicine and healthcare sectors across the United States. This platform is designed to identify patterns, predict outcomes, and accelerate the understanding of disease mechanisms and therapeutic efficacy, thereby aiming to streamline the traditionally lengthy and costly drug development process. Beyond its technological platform, Bullfrog AI Holdings, Inc. has strategically secured key intellectual property through licensing agreements with prominent academic institutions. One such agreement is with George Washington University, granting the company rights to utilize siRNA targeting Beta2-spectrin. This technology is being explored for its potential in treating a range of human diseases, including hepatocellular carcinoma, obesity, non-alc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D), and non-alcoholic steatohepatitis (NASH), representing areas with significant unmet medical needs. Additionally, the company holds a licensing agreement with Johns Hopkins University for the application of a specific formulation of Mebendazole. This formulation is being investigated for its utility in the treatment of various human cancers or neoplastic diseases, indicating Bullfrog AI's commitment to addressing critical oncology challenges. With a lean operational structure supported by 4 employees, Bullfrog AI Holdings, Inc. positions itself at the intersection of biotechnology and artificial intelligence, seeking to innovate within the biopharmaceutical landscape by applying data-driven insights to therapeutic development.

BFRG Revenue & Earnings Trend
In Q3 2025, BFRG generated $83K in top-line revenue, marking a sequential increase of 150.8%. The company recorded a net loss of $1.6M, with diluted EPS of $-0.15.
